棋牌防刷技术详解与实现方案棋牌防刷

嗯,用户让我写一篇关于“棋牌防刷”的文章,还给了标题和内容的要求,我需要理解用户的需求,用户可能是一个游戏平台的管理员或者开发团队,他们想要确保游戏的公平性和安全性,防止刷分、作弊等行为,文章需要详细解释什么是棋牌防刷,以及如何有效实施防刷措施。 我得考虑文章的结构,用户提供的结构包括引言、问题分析、解决方案、技术实现、测试与验证,以及结论,引言部分要吸引读者,说明问题的重要性,问题分析部分需要指出当前防刷技术的不足,传统方法的局限性,详细讲解防刷技术的原理,比如算法、数据加密、多端验证等,技术实现部分要具体,包括服务器端和客户端的处理,以及具体的代码示例,测试与验证部分要展示系统的有效性,可能包括测试数据和结果,结论部分总结并展望未来的发展。 用户还提到关键词是“棋牌防刷”,所以文章需要围绕这个关键词展开,确保每个部分都突出这一点,用户要求不少于2143个字,所以内容要详尽,每个部分都要深入讨论,考虑到读者的背景,可能是游戏平台的开发者或管理人员,他们需要实际的技术方案和实施步骤,文章不仅要理论,还要有实践指导,比如如何配置服务器,如何处理异常情况,以及如何监控系统运行。 用户可能没有明确提到的深层需求是确保系统的高可用性和稳定性,所以在技术实现部分,需要强调系统的安全性,防止被不同的攻击手段所利用,可能还需要提到未来的趋势,比如AI在防刷中的应用,这样文章会显得更有前瞻性。 我还需要确保文章逻辑清晰,语言专业但不失易懂,让不同层次的读者都能理解,可能需要使用一些技术术语,但也要适当解释,避免过于晦涩。 文章的结构应该是:引言、问题分析、原理与技术、实现细节、测试与验证、结论与展望,每个部分都要详细展开,确保覆盖所有关键点,满足用户的需求。 我需要将这些思考整理成一篇结构清晰、内容详尽的文章,确保每个部分都突出“棋牌防刷”的主题,并满足用户的字数要求,语言要专业,但避免过于复杂,让读者容易理解。

随着电子游戏的普及,尤其是在线棋牌游戏的兴起,玩家对游戏公平性的关注日益增加,为了确保游戏的公平性和安全性,开发方必须采取有效的技术手段来防止刷分、作弊等行为,确保玩家能够在一个公正的环境中享受游戏,本文将详细介绍棋牌防刷技术的原理、实现方法以及具体的实现方案,帮助开发方构建一个安全、公平的游戏环境。

近年来,许多在线棋牌平台因存在刷分、作弊等问题,导致玩家信任度下降,玩家通过各种方式试图在游戏中获取不正当利益,而开发方也面临着维护游戏公平性、防止技术漏洞被利用的挑战。

刷分的主要手段

  • 快速注册:玩家通过 fake 账户或伪装身份进行注册,以快速获得游戏资格。
  • 数据外泄:部分玩家通过获取真实的账号信息,进行游戏。
  • 外挂技术:利用外挂程序进行操作,干扰游戏公平性。
  • 暴力破解:通过暴力手段破解游戏密码或安全机制。

游戏公平性的重要性

  • 维护玩家信任:公平的游戏环境是玩家参与游戏的基础。
  • 保护玩家权益:防止因技术问题导致的经济损失。
  • 提升品牌形象:一个公平的游戏平台更容易获得玩家的长期信任。

防刷技术的原理

算法加密

  • 哈希算法:对玩家信息进行哈希处理,确保数据不可逆。
  • 加密算法:对游戏数据进行加密,防止被截获和篡改。

数据验证

  • 实时验证:在游戏过程中对玩家行为进行实时监控和验证。
  • 离线验证:通过玩家的历史行为数据进行验证。

多端验证

  • 客户端验证:在客户端对玩家行为进行验证。
  • 服务器端验证:在服务器端对玩家行为进行验证。

时间戳技术

  • 行为时间戳:记录玩家的每一个操作时间,防止重复操作。
  • 行为持续时间:记录玩家连续操作的时间,防止短时间多次操作。

防刷技术的实现

服务器端实现

  • 玩家认证:对新注册的玩家进行身份认证,防止 fake 账户。
  • 行为监控:监控玩家的每一个操作,防止异常行为。
  • 行为记录:记录玩家的每一个操作,防止重复操作。

客户端实现

  • 行为验证:在客户端对玩家的操作进行验证。
  • 数据验证:对客户端发送的数据进行验证。

技术细节

  • 哈希算法:使用 SHA-256 算法对玩家信息进行哈希处理。
  • 加密算法:使用 AES-256 加密游戏数据。
  • 时间戳:使用高精度时钟记录玩家操作时间。

测试与验证

测试方法

  • 正常操作测试:验证系统对正常操作的处理。
  • 异常操作测试:验证系统对异常操作的处理。
  • 重复操作测试:验证系统对重复操作的处理。

测试结果

  • 正常操作:系统能够正确处理正常操作。
  • 异常操作:系统能够及时发现并阻止异常操作。
  • 重复操作:系统能够有效识别并阻止重复操作。

结论与展望

通过上述技术的实施,可以有效防止刷分、作弊等行为,确保游戏的公平性和安全性,开发方需要在服务器端和客户端都部署防刷技术,才能全面保障游戏环境的安全性。

未来展望

随着人工智能技术的发展,未来的防刷技术可能会更加智能化和自动化,利用机器学习算法对玩家行为进行分析,预测潜在的刷分行为,还可以探索更多新的防刷技术,如生物识别技术、行为分析技术等。

参考文献

  1. 《现代游戏开发技术》
  2. 《网络安全技术与应用》
  3. 《电子游戏公平性管理》

通过以上技术的实施,开发方可以构建一个安全、公平的游戏环境,提升玩家的体验,维护游戏平台的声誉。

发表评论